Empowering E-Commerce with Microsoft Azure

Overview
About the Client
A leading enterprise in the e-commerce industry, the client operates a large online marketplace offering millions of products across diverse categories. Serving a global customer base, the client processes thousands of transactions per minute and handles vast amounts of user data daily. Their business depends heavily on a scalable, secure, and highly available IT infrastructure to deliver a seamless customer experience.
Challenges Faced
As the client expanded into new markets and customer segments, they encountered several challenges:
- Scalability Issues: Their legacy infrastructure struggled to handle high traffic during peak periods like sales events and holidays, leading to downtime and lost revenue.
- Performance Bottlenecks: Load time delays and sluggish database queries negatively impacted the user experience.
- Data Management Complexity: The client required better tools to manage and analyze customer behaviour and sales data in real-time.
- Security and Compliance: With increasing cyber threats and evolving data privacy laws, the client needed a more secure and compliant platform.
Our Solution
We collaborated closely with the client to design a cloud-native architecture on Microsoft Azure, ensuring high availability, enhanced performance, and operational agility. Key components of the solution included:
- Migrating their core applications and databases to Azure
- Leveraging Azure’s global footprint for low-latency user experiences
- Implementing DevOps practices for continuous integration and delivery
- Integrating advanced analytics and machine learning for personalized recommendations
Technology & Tools Implementation
- Azure App Services: Used for deploying scalable web applications with minimal management overhead.
- Azure SQL Database and Cosmos DB: Provided fast, secure, and scalable data storage.
- Azure DevOps: Streamlined development workflows and automated deployments.
- Azure Monitor & Application Insights: Offered real-time performance monitoring and diagnostics.
Results
Results – The Impact and Outcome
- 99.99% Uptime: Ensured reliable platform availability even during peak load periods.
- 30% Faster Page Loads: Enhanced user satisfaction and increased conversion rates.
- 40% Increase in Operational Efficiency: Automation and monitoring reduced manual intervention and downtime.
- Improved Data Insights: Real-time analytics enabled targeted marketing and personalized customer journeys.
- Strengthened Security and Compliance: Met regulatory requirements and implemented best-in-class security protocols.
By harnessing the full potential of Microsoft Azure, the client transformed their e-commerce operations into a scalable, intelligent, and customer-centric platform, driving significant growth and competitive advantage.